Transaction dd0ab2b72ed5618778e00f2d87fde0f95541652457ff15261053c18b59353dee
1 Input
1 Output
-
dd0ab2b72ed5618778e00f2d87fde0f95541652457ff15261053c18b59353dee:0
- value
- 3793496
- script pubkey
- OP_0 OP_PUSHBYTES_20 81ae44b0eb5a2011302c140b720cfc654330db70
- address
- bc1qsxhyfv8ttgspzvpvzs9hyr8uv4pnpkmsqvr9d8